Vaccine protection against moderate illness waned among adolescents, new C.D.C. data suggest.

5 months after immunization, two doses of the Pfizer-BioNTech vaccine appeared to supply just about no protection in opposition to reasonable sickness brought on by the Omicron variant — as measured by visits to emergency departments and pressing care clinics — amongst adolescents aged 12 to 17 years, in accordance with knowledge revealed on Tuesday by the Facilities for Illness Management and Prevention.

However booster photographs drastically elevated the safety, lending help to the company’s advice of booster photographs for everybody 12 and older.

The findings have to be interpreted with warning. The company’s research didn’t exclude unvaccinated adolescents who had some immunity from a previous an infection, which can have made vaccination appear much less efficient than it was.

And the researchers provided solely restricted knowledge on hospitalizations, a extra dependable proxy for extreme illness than emergency room and pressing care visits.

“One limitation of this knowledge is that folks might convey their youngsters to an pressing care or emergency division for quite a lot of causes, and vaccine effectiveness by immunocompromised standing, underlying well being standing, or vaccine product haven’t but been examined,” the C.D.C. stated in an announcement.

A number of research have proven that despite the fact that vaccine efficacy in opposition to an infection wanes over time, the immune response stays extremely protecting in opposition to hospitalization and demise, even in opposition to the extremely contagious Omicron variant.

A separate evaluation of knowledge from 29 jurisdictions posted on the C.D.C.’s web site reported 9 Covid-associated deaths amongst vaccinated youngsters and adolescents aged 5 to 17 between early April 2021 and January 2022, in contrast with 121 deaths in unvaccinated youngsters of these ages.

Nonetheless, the findings counsel that scientists should rigorously monitor the vaccine’s efficiency over time in youngsters and adolescents, making an allowance for that boosters could also be wanted.

“We have to see extra of those research to see if that is constant,” stated Deepta Bhattacharya, an immunologist on the College of Arizona. “However I do assume it’s possible, and we must be ready as dad and mom, that it’s going to take one other shot.”

The outcomes tackle specific import for fogeys as college districts nationwide contemplate ending masks mandates. The C.D.C. final week revealed new steerage suggesting that about 70 p.c of Individuals can safely drop their masks in public indoor areas.

Vaccine uptake amongst younger youngsters has been gradual; fewer than one in 4 youngsters aged 5 to 11 are actually totally vaccinated. Greater than half of adolescents 12 to 17 have been totally vaccinated, with two photographs, and about 12 p.c have obtained a 3rd booster dose.

The findings comply with knowledge revealed on Monday exhibiting that two doses provided little safety in opposition to an infection with the Omicron variant in youngsters aged 5 to 11 after only one month. The vaccine has been proven to supply diminishing safety in opposition to an infection even in adults, significantly in opposition to the Omicron variant. New knowledge revealed by the C.D.C. on its web site replicate this development.

Within the new research, the researchers analyzed knowledge on 39,217 visits to emergency departments and pressing care clinics and 1,699 hospitalizations amongst youngsters aged 5 to 17 years in 10 states, from April 9, 2021, to Jan. 29, 2022.

In youngsters aged 5 to 11, the vaccine’s skill to stop reasonable sickness dropped to 46 p.c about two months after full vaccination (two weeks after the second shot). A lot of the visits to emergency rooms and pressing care clinics occurred in the course of the Omicron surge, when older youngsters and adults additionally had been extra susceptible than that they had been earlier within the pandemic.

The vaccine’s effectiveness in opposition to reasonable sickness in adolescents held regular in the course of the Delta period. However 150 days after full vaccination, effectiveness dropped sharply to 38 p.c in adolescents aged 12 to fifteen years, and to 46 p.c in these aged 16 and 17 years.

When the researchers analyzed knowledge particularly for defense within the Omicron period, safety in opposition to reasonable sickness all however disappeared in adolescents who had been vaccinated greater than 150 days earlier. However a 3rd vaccine dose restored effectiveness to 81 p.c.

The findings are in keeping with these from research of adults exhibiting that the vaccine’s effectiveness in opposition to an infection and delicate sickness declined sharply over time, significantly after the arrival of the Omicron variant.

Effectiveness is a comparability between safety in vaccinated and unvaccinated teams of individuals. However as extra of the inhabitants good points immunity by means of an infection, it turns into tougher to realize a real image of vaccine effectiveness, stated Paul Offit, director of the Vaccine Training Heart at Youngsters’s Hospital of Philadelphia and an adviser to the Meals and Drug Administration.

“Are we evaluating apples to apples after we say that the vaccine efficacy goes down?” he stated.

Safety in opposition to extreme sickness was nonetheless tougher to parse. There have been too few hospitalizations within the youthful youngsters to attract agency conclusions. Amongst adolescents who had been vaccinated greater than 150 days earlier, effectiveness in opposition to extreme sickness remained robust, at 70 p.c or larger.

However most of these hospitalizations occurred in the course of the Delta period, so the info don’t present a window into the effectiveness in opposition to hospitalization because the Omicron variant arrived and unfold.

The C.D.C. recommends booster photographs for Individuals aged 12 and older. Pfizer and BioNTech are evaluating the advantage of a 3rd dose in youthful youngsters.
